An Analysis of the House’s Edge
If you are a sporting player, or if you are an amateur casino player, then you may have heard the title "House Edge," and considered what it determines. Some contenders believe that the House Edge is the ratio of total funds lost to the full amount of cash wagered, anyhow, this is not the case. In reality, the House Edge is a ratio made from the average loss when compared to the starting play. This ratio is important to know when placing wagers at the multiple casino games as it tells you what bets give you a better opportunity of winning, and which odds give the House a breathtaking advantage.
The House Edge in Table Games
Being conscious of the House’s Edge ratio for the casino table games that you play is extremely significant given that if you might not know which plays provision you the best odds of winning you can waste your money. One true instance of this appears in the game of craps. In this game the inside propositional gambles can have a House Edge ratio of about 16 per cent, while the line bets and 6 and eight odds have a much decreased 1.5 % House Edge. This case certainly illustrates the impact that knowing the House Edge ratios can have on your achievement at a table game. Other House Edge ratios consists of: 1.06 percentage for Baccarat when putting money on the banker, 1.24 percent in Baccarat when placing bets on the competitor, 14.36 per cent when betting on a tie.
The House Edge in Casino Poker
Poker games participated in at casinos also have a House’s Edge to take into awareness. If you aim on playing Double Down Stud the House’s Edge will certainly be 2.67 %. If you play Pai Gow Poker the House’s Edge usually will be between 1.5 per cent and 1.46 per cent. If you like to play Three Card Poker the House’s Edge will be from 2.32 per cent and 3.37 percent banking on the version of the game. And if you participate in Video Poker the House’s Edge is solely 0.46 per cent if you play a Jacks or Better video poker machine.
